Beijing is experiencing a taste of Saudi Arabia. A market is being held from October 18 to 26 in the city as the Middle Eastern country aims to attract more Chinese tourists.

The number of Chinese travelers visiting Saudi Arabia doubled from 2023 to 2024, said Alhasan Aldabbagh, president of APAC Markets of the Saudi Tourism Authority.

"We are looking forward to growing this number exponentially," he told CGTN. "We are bringing all the key applications like Alipay, WeChat Pay and UnionPay."

Aldabbagh said Saudi Arabia is bringing a lot of tour guides who speak Mandarin, as well as training Chinese tour guides in the country.

As part of its Vision 2030 strategy, Saudi Arabia aims to attract 150 million visitors annually by 2030. Aldabbagh said Chinese tourists are core to helping Saudi Arabia achieve its Vision 2030.

"We are investing a lot in the Chinese market. We are promoting Saudi across all the digital platforms in China, and we are working with our trade partners, tour operators and travel agents," he said.

An agreement between China and Saudi Arabia was signed last September, making the Middle Eastern country a group tour destination for Chinese tourists.

Aldabbagh sees this agreement as a big milestone. "We feel honored with to be granted and approved destination status which allows us to promote group travel."

"Group travel is very sizable from the China outbound market," he said, adding that the country has launched 20 group tour packages to Saudi Arabia.
